For this month’s meeting at the jazz-blues Crossroads, John Wheatcroft explains how we can add fire to our Pentatonic phrasing, courtesy the great Jimi Hendrix.

ON VIDEO

Jimi Hendrix was among the most significant musicians of the last century. For many he was the ultimate electric guitarist, with an innate understanding of previous generations of guitar masters, along with a clear vision of how he could interpret this music in his own personal and dynamically charged way.
